  • Patent number: 5166281
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a catalyst and a process for preparing a catalyst suitable for polymerization of olefins. The process is carried out in a hydrocarbon liquid medium and comprises successively contacting a refractory oxide support with (a) a dialkylmagnesium optionally with a trialkylaluminium, (b) a particular monochloro organic compound, (c) a titanium and/or vanadium compound(s), and then (d) with ethylene optionally mixed with a C.sub.3 -C.sub.8 alpha-olefin in the presence of an organo-aluminium or organozinc compound to form a prepolymerised catalyst. The catalyst has a high activity, particularly in a gas phase polymerization of ethylene, and has a great ability of copolymerizing alpha-olefins with ethylene.

  • Patent number: 4879359
    Abstract: Process for polymerising ethylene, or copolymerising ethylene with an alpha-olefin, in the gas phase in the presence of a prepolymer/catalyst composition, the catalyst being an activated chromium oxide supported on a refractory oxide. The prepolymer is treated to an extraction with a solution comprising inert hydrocarbon and an organometallic compound, for example an alkylaluminum, prior to being dried and introduced into the gas phase (co) polymerisation. Prepolymer thus treated has improved properties in the dry state, for example improved flow.
